Replies: 1 comment
-
纯数字路径虽然在0.13中合法但是在1.0级之后的版本中认为是不合法的,可以尝试使用 |
Beta Was this translation helpful? Give feedback.
0 replies
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
-
iotdb_v1.1 使用 load-tsfile tool 加载iotdb_v0.13 的data文件夹报错。
cli报错:
Msg: 701: Auto create or verify schema error when executing statement LoadTsFileStatement{file=H:\iotdb\apache-iotdb-0.13.1-all-bin\data, deleteAfterLoad=true, sgLevel=1, verifySchema=false, tsFiles Size=10}.
iotdb日志:
2023-04-07 11:24:38,238 [pool-25-IoTDB-ClientRPC-Processor-1$20230407_032438_00000_1] WARN o.a.i.d.m.p.a.AnalyzeVisitor:2050 - Auto create or verify schema error. org.apache.iotdb.commons.exception.IllegalPathException: root.iot.e9ca23d68d209368527629451264.1631566247470575618 is not a legal path at org.apache.iotdb.commons.utils.PathUtils.splitPathToDetachedNodes(PathUtils.java:48) at org.apache.iotdb.commons.path.PartialPath.<init>(PartialPath.java:68) at org.apache.iotdb.db.mpp.plan.analyze.AnalyzeVisitor.autoCreateSg(AnalyzeVisitor.java:2178) at org.apache.iotdb.db.mpp.plan.analyze.AnalyzeVisitor.visitLoadFile(AnalyzeVisitor.java:2039) at org.apache.iotdb.db.mpp.plan.analyze.AnalyzeVisitor.visitLoadFile(AnalyzeVisitor.java:189) at org.apache.iotdb.db.mpp.plan.statement.crud.LoadTsFileStatement.accept(LoadTsFileStatement.java:145) at org.apache.iotdb.db.mpp.plan.statement.StatementVisitor.process(StatementVisitor.java:113) at org.apache.iotdb.db.mpp.plan.analyze.Analyzer.analyze(Analyzer.java:48) at org.apache.iotdb.db.mpp.plan.execution.QueryExecution.analyze(QueryExecution.java:285) at org.apache.iotdb.db.mpp.plan.execution.QueryExecution.<init>(QueryExecution.java:157) at org.apache.iotdb.db.mpp.plan.Coordinator.createQueryExecution(Coordinator.java:114) at org.apache.iotdb.db.mpp.plan.Coordinator.execute(Coordinator.java:148) at org.apache.iotdb.db.service.thrift.impl.ClientRPCServiceImpl.executeStatementInternal(ClientRPCServiceImpl.java:218) at org.apache.iotdb.db.service.thrift.impl.ClientRPCServiceImpl.executeStatementV2(ClientRPCServiceImpl.java:480) at org.apache.iotdb.service.rpc.thrift.IClientRPCService$Processor$executeStatementV2.getResult(IClientRPCService.java:3629) at org.apache.iotdb.service.rpc.thrift.IClientRPCService$Processor$executeStatementV2.getResult(IClientRPCService.java:3609) at org.apache.thrift.ProcessFunction.process(ProcessFunction.java:38) at org.apache.iotdb.db.service.thrift.ProcessorWithMetrics.process(ProcessorWithMetrics.java:64) at org.apache.thrift.server.TThreadPoolServer$WorkerProcess.run(TThreadPoolServer.java:248) at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) at java.lang.Thread.run(Unknown Source) 2023-04-07 11:24:38,238 [pool-25-IoTDB-ClientRPC-Processor-1] WARN o.a.i.d.u.ErrorHandlingUtils:89 - Status code: 701, Query Statement: "load 'H:\iotdb\apache-iotdb-0.13.1-all-bin\data' sgLevel=1 verify=false". executeStatement failed org.apache.iotdb.db.exception.sql.SemanticException: Auto create or verify schema error when executing statement LoadTsFileStatement{file=H:\iotdb\apache-iotdb-0.13.1-all-bin\data, deleteAfterLoad=true, sgLevel=1, verifySchema=false, tsFiles Size=10}. at org.apache.iotdb.db.mpp.plan.analyze.AnalyzeVisitor.visitLoadFile(AnalyzeVisitor.java:2052) at org.apache.iotdb.db.mpp.plan.analyze.AnalyzeVisitor.visitLoadFile(AnalyzeVisitor.java:189) at org.apache.iotdb.db.mpp.plan.statement.crud.LoadTsFileStatement.accept(LoadTsFileStatement.java:145) at org.apache.iotdb.db.mpp.plan.statement.StatementVisitor.process(StatementVisitor.java:113) at org.apache.iotdb.db.mpp.plan.analyze.Analyzer.analyze(Analyzer.java:48) at org.apache.iotdb.db.mpp.plan.execution.QueryExecution.analyze(QueryExecution.java:285) at org.apache.iotdb.db.mpp.plan.execution.QueryExecution.<init>(QueryExecution.java:157) at org.apache.iotdb.db.mpp.plan.Coordinator.createQueryExecution(Coordinator.java:114) at org.apache.iotdb.db.mpp.plan.Coordinator.execute(Coordinator.java:148) at org.apache.iotdb.db.service.thrift.impl.ClientRPCServiceImpl.executeStatementInternal(ClientRPCServiceImpl.java:218) at org.apache.iotdb.db.service.thrift.impl.ClientRPCServiceImpl.executeStatementV2(ClientRPCServiceImpl.java:480) at org.apache.iotdb.service.rpc.thrift.IClientRPCService$Processor$executeStatementV2.getResult(IClientRPCService.java:3629) at org.apache.iotdb.service.rpc.thrift.IClientRPCService$Processor$executeStatementV2.getResult(IClientRPCService.java:3609) at org.apache.thrift.ProcessFunction.process(ProcessFunction.java:38) at org.apache.iotdb.db.service.thrift.ProcessorWithMetrics.process(ProcessorWithMetrics.java:64) at org.apache.thrift.server.TThreadPoolServer$WorkerProcess.run(TThreadPoolServer.java:248) at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) at java.lang.Thread.run(Unknown Source) 2023-04-07 11:24:38,348 [pool-25-IoTDB-ClientRPC-Processor-1] ERROR o.a.t.s.TThreadPoolServer$WorkerProcess:258 - Thrift Error occurred during processing of message. org.apache.thrift.transport.TTransportException: java.net.SocketException: Connection reset at org.apache.thrift.transport.TIOStreamTransport.read(TIOStreamTransport.java:178) at org.apache.thrift.transport.TTransport.readAll(TTransport.java:109) at org.apache.iotdb.rpc.TElasticFramedTransport.readFrame(TElasticFramedTransport.java:112) at org.apache.iotdb.rpc.TElasticFramedTransport.read(TElasticFramedTransport.java:107) at org.apache.thrift.transport.TTransport.readAll(TTransport.java:109) at org.apache.thrift.protocol.TBinaryProtocol.readAll(TBinaryProtocol.java:463) at org.apache.thrift.protocol.TBinaryProtocol.readI32(TBinaryProtocol.java:361) at org.apache.thrift.protocol.TBinaryProtocol.readMessageBegin(TBinaryProtocol.java:244) at org.apache.iotdb.db.service.thrift.ProcessorWithMetrics.process(ProcessorWithMetrics.java:50) at org.apache.thrift.server.TThreadPoolServer$WorkerProcess.run(TThreadPoolServer.java:248) at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source) at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) at java.lang.Thread.run(Unknown Source) Caused by: java.net.SocketException: Connection reset at java.net.SocketInputStream.read(Unknown Source) at java.net.SocketInputStream.read(Unknown Source) at java.io.BufferedInputStream.fill(Unknown Source) at java.io.BufferedInputStream.read1(Unknown Source) at java.io.BufferedInputStream.read(Unknown Source) at org.apache.thrift.transport.TIOStreamTransport.read(TIOStreamTransport.java:176) ... 12 common frames omitted
Beta Was this translation helpful? Give feedback.
All reactions